Federalists
A political group in the early United States that advocated for a strong federal government and supported the ratification of the U.S. Constitution.
Taxes
Financial charges imposed by governments on individuals and organizations to fund public expenditure.
Sedition Act
Legislation in various forms throughout U.S. history that made it a crime to speak, write, or act in a manner that is deemed hostile or threatening to the government.
Revolution of 1800
The United States presidential election of 1800, often referred to as a significant political realignment that led to the peaceful transition of power from Federalist to Democratic-Republican leadership.
